I am using Reimyo CDT-777 and DAP-999EX. I wanted to move to streaming music from the internet , so I started to look for a streamer\DAC as my DAC is good up to 48kHz resolution. I auditioned the Nadac player, Cary 600 and dcs Rossini in my system. I preferred the music from my DAC, so I cannot justifies to spend additional money to get a new DAC. Recently I read the Audiogon forum on “Higher End DACs” which I learn much. I took the advice of “audiotroy “ and found the local dealer of T + A audio. I visited the dealer and he agree the SDV3100 HV for 3 days home demo. Comparing the SDV3100 HV to my Reimyo DAC, there was a step improvements in the layering of the deeper bass, slam and speed of the music, female voicing was sweeter and wider sound stage. I have closed the deal on the SD3100 HV as I have a good preamp. I should have delivery of the unit in 2 to 3 week.
